SIMPLE DISCUSSION ON THE ROLE OF MICRO CARBON FERRO-MANGANESE-SILICON IN "FOUR FURNACE LINKAGE"
This paper introduces the furnace,blast furnace,quenching and tempering furnace,refining furnace using blast furnace manganese slag or dust cold pressed pellets step take micro carbon ferromanganese-silicon and then full hot charging micro and low carbon ferromanganese production practice,namely on the basis of normal production of high carbon ferromanganese or refined ferromanganese in blast furnace or refining furnace,increasing a one-step pro-duction process for micro carbon ferromanganese-silicon,and with quenched and tempered blast furnace slag drawer shaking production ferromanganese-silicon(C<0.2%),eventually refining furnace hot charging production of micro and low carbon ferromanganese(Mn slightly lower).Through the"four furnace"capacity matching,and choosing the appropriate slag type and slag tapping temperature,iron tapping time,controlling the silicon and carbon content,and other technical measures,the utilization rate of silicon has been fully improved,thus forming a unique new quality pro-ductivity.
